Transaction 431110fba40af7a1fd196eb2f341db318157fc360151d13030075634a857654b

4 Input
2 Outputs
  • 431110fba40af7a1fd196eb2f341db318157fc360151d13030075634a857654b:0
  • value  307091
    address  19vnosWH4jHUKcE36znAYLLa3UhqcwepEE
  • 431110fba40af7a1fd196eb2f341db318157fc360151d13030075634a857654b:1
  • value  80000000
    address  3CtYh1h9SAQaMzHhTrwj1aaLofS1LDYBHK